For an experiment, a colleague of yours says he smeared toner particles uniformly over the surface of a sphere 1.0 m in diameter and then measured an electric field of 5000 N/C near its surface.
(a) How many toner particles (Example 16-6) would have to be on the surface to produce these results?
(b) What is the total mass of the toner particles?
